Khotimah","doi":"10.1109/IC3INA.2016.7863045","DOIUrl":"https://doi.org/10.1109/IC3INA.2016.7863045","url":null,"abstract":"Every year forests degrade because of illegal logging and forest fires. The worst forest and land fires are also found on peatlands. This research aims to identify hotspot sequences as fire indicator on Sumatra peatlands on the year 2014 using SPADE algorithm. There are 28 sequences generated with a minimal of two days occurrences with minimum support of 0.01. The sequence patterns showed that majority hotspot consecutively occurred on March and April of 2014. Association between hotspot sequences and social economy aspects is then analyzed using Apriori algorithm. This research results 1632 rules associated with location of hotspot sequences. According to the association rules, we could conclude that hotspot sequence occurrences generally found on locations with plantation as the source income of the community, has forest fire history within 2011 until 2013, no history of drought within the same year, and has 0 to 9 schools.","PeriodicalId":225675,"journal":{"name":"2016 International Conference on Computer, Control, Informatics and its Applications (IC3INA)","volume":"76 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2016-10-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"133440413","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Yazid, Aries Fitriawan, Mukhlis Amien","doi":"10.1109/IC3INA.2016.7863033","DOIUrl":"https://doi.org/10.1109/IC3INA.2016.7863033","url":null,"abstract":"In this paper, a framework using deep learning approach is proposed to identify two subtypes of human colorectal carcinoma cancer. The identification process uses information from gene expression and clinical data which is obtained from data integration process. One of deep learning architecture, multimodal Deep Boltzmann Machines (DBM) is used for data integration process. The joint representation gene expression and clinical is later used as Restricted Boltzmann Machines (RBM) input for cancer subtype identification. Kaplan Meier survival analysis is employed to evaluate the identification result. The curves on survival plot obtained from Kaplan Meier analysis are tested using three statistic tests to ensure that there is a significant difference between those curves. According to Log Rank, Generalized Wilcoxon and Tarone-Ware, the two groups of patients with different cancer subtypes identified using the proposed framework are significantly different.","PeriodicalId":225675,"journal":{"name":"2016 International Conference on Computer, Control, Informatics and its Applications (IC3INA)","volume":"25 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2016-10-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"122059843","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Wijaya","doi":"10.1109/IC3INA.2016.7863031","DOIUrl":"https://doi.org/10.1109/IC3INA.2016.7863031","url":null,"abstract":"Bitcoin is a digital payment system empowered by a distributed database called blockchain. The blockchain is an open ledger containing records of every transaction within Bitcoin system maintained by Bitcoin nodes all over the world. Because of its availability and robustness, the blockchain could be utilized as a record-keeping tool for information not related to any Bitcoin transactions. We propose a method of utilizing the blockchain of Bitcoin system to publish information by embedding an arbitrary size of data into Bitcoin transactions. By publishing information using the blockchain, the information also carries the characteristics of Bitcoin transaction: anonymous, decentralized, and permanent. The proposed protocol could be used to extend the functionality of asset management systems which are limited to a maximum of 80 bytes data. The proposed method also offers an efficiency of the transaction fee by 18 percent compared to Bitcoin Messaging protocol.","PeriodicalId":225675,"journal":{"name":"2016 International Conference on Computer, Control, Informatics and its Applications (IC3INA)","volume":"30 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"1900-01-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"122320078","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
